在数字化时代,计算机网络已经成为了我们生活中不可或缺的一部分。无论是工作、学习还是娱乐,都离不开网络的支持。然而,对于很多初学者来说,计算机网络这个看似复杂的领域,却显得有些难以捉摸。别担心,今天我们就来一起从零开始,轻松掌握计算机网络的基础知识。
计算机网络的起源与发展
计算机网络的起源
计算机网络的起源可以追溯到20世纪50年代。当时,为了满足军事和科研的需求,美国国防部的高级研究计划署(ARPA)开始研究如何将不同地理位置的计算机连接起来,形成一种新型的通信网络。这就是后来著名的ARPANET,也是互联网的雏形。
计算机网络的发展
随着技术的不断进步,计算机网络经历了从低速、窄带到高速、宽带的演变过程。从最初的拨号上网,到现在的光纤宽带,网络的传输速度和覆盖范围都有了极大的提升。
计算机网络的基本概念
计算机网络的定义
计算机网络是指将地理位置分散的计算机通过通信设备和线路连接起来,实现资源共享和信息传递的系统。
计算机网络的组成
计算机网络主要由以下几部分组成:
- 计算机设备:包括服务器、工作站、终端等。
- 通信设备:包括交换机、路由器、调制解调器等。
- 传输介质:包括双绞线、光纤、无线信号等。
- 网络协议:包括TCP/IP、HTTP、FTP等。
计算机网络的分类
按覆盖范围分类
- 局域网(LAN):覆盖范围较小,一般在几公里以内。
- 城域网(MAN):覆盖范围介于局域网和广域网之间,一般在几十公里以内。
- 广域网(WAN):覆盖范围较大,可以跨越国家甚至全球。
按拓扑结构分类
- 星型拓扑:所有设备都连接到一个中心设备上。
- 环型拓扑:设备按照环形连接。
- 总线型拓扑:所有设备都连接在同一条线路上。
计算机网络协议
TCP/IP协议
TCP/IP协议是互联网的核心协议,它定义了数据在网络中的传输方式。TCP负责数据的传输,确保数据的可靠性和顺序;IP负责数据的路由,将数据从源地址传输到目的地址。
HTTP协议
HTTP协议是用于网页传输的协议,它定义了浏览器和服务器之间的交互方式。
FTP协议
FTP协议是用于文件传输的协议,它允许用户在网络上传输文件。
计算机网络的常见应用
网络浏览
网络浏览是计算机网络最基本的应用之一,用户可以通过浏览器访问各种网站,获取信息。
文件传输
文件传输是计算机网络的重要应用之一,用户可以通过FTP协议在网络上传输文件。
远程登录
远程登录允许用户从一台计算机远程控制另一台计算机,实现远程办公。
在线游戏
在线游戏是计算机网络的重要应用之一,用户可以通过网络与其他玩家进行游戏。
总结
通过本文的介绍,相信你已经对计算机网络有了初步的了解。计算机网络是一个庞大而复杂的领域,需要我们不断学习和探索。希望本文能帮助你轻松掌握计算机网络的基础知识,为你在未来的学习和工作中打下坚实的基础。
